It is commonly highly recommended to absolutely disable root login through SSH When you have build an SSH consumer account which has sudo privileges.
This tends to begin an SSH session. After you enter your password, it's going to copy your community important on the server’s authorized keys file, which will enable you to log in without the password next time.
Conserve and shut the file if you are completed. To carry out the adjustments, it's essential to restart the SSH daemon.
To start, you need to have your SSH agent begun and your SSH key additional on the agent (see earlier). Immediately after This can be performed, you may need to connect with your very first server using the -A selection. This forwards your credentials for the server for this session:
To connect to the server and forward an application’s display, You must pass the -X solution within the client on link:
We will make use of the grep terminal command to examine the availability of SSH assistance on Fedora Linux. Fedora Linux also utilizes port 22 to determine protected shell connections.
One of the more helpful controls is the ability to initiate a disconnect from your customer. SSH connections are typically closed from the server, but This may be a dilemma When the server is struggling from concerns or When the relationship has been broken. By utilizing a shopper-facet disconnect, the link may be cleanly shut within the consumer.
You may manually start a disabled company Together with the systemctl begin command once the system boots. To forestall this, make use of the mask subcommand. Masking the services inbound links its configuration to /dev/null.
You need to know what to do when abruptly the operating SSH support receives disconnected. You furthermore mght should learn how to set up the SSH support within the client’s device.
Generating a completely new SSH public and private essential pair on your local Personal computer is the first step towards authenticating having a remote server without having a password. Except There exists a excellent purpose not to, you'll want to generally authenticate employing SSH keys.
On your local Laptop, it is possible to define specific configurations for some or all of the servers you connect to. These is usually saved from the ~/.ssh/config file, which can be go through by your SSH consumer every time it is named.
Enable, you already know your username plus the static IP address, Now you can make a secure shell community from the Linux machine to a different system. In the event you don’t know your username, you may Keep to the terminal command provided below.
An omission in this post cost me a lot of hours. Mac end users require an additional command in order to use ssh keys soon servicessh after generating them into a file other than the default. Mac OS X end users, you need
Password logins are encrypted and so are straightforward to know for new people. Nonetheless, automated bots and destructive customers will normally frequently try to authenticate to accounts that allow for password-dependent logins, which can result in stability compromises.